About Pench National Park

Pench National Park, located in Madhya Pradesh, is a vibrant wildlife haven straddling the Seoni and Chhindwara districts. Named after the Pench River that flows through it, the park is renowned for its rich biodiversity and picturesque landscape of teak forests, open grasslands, and meandering streams. It gained global fame as the inspiration behind Rudyard Kipling’s The Jungle Book. Pench is home to the majestic Royal Bengal Tiger, leopards, wild dogs, sloth bears, and over 300 species of birds, making it a paradise for wildlife enthusiasts and bird watchers. The park offers thrilling jungle safaris and eco-tourism experiences, allowing visitors to witness nature in its rawest form. With its serene atmosphere and abundant wildlife, Pench National Park is a perfect getaway for nature lovers and adventure seekers alike.
